Pros and Cons
- Positives
- Negatives
Honda Unicorn
- Fairly light for an old-school 150cc motorcycle
- Gets lots of ground clearance
- Features a longer seat for improved comfort
TVS Apache RTR 160 4V
- Good ride quality and handles really well
- Impressive engine performance
- The instrument cluster is loaded with useful features
Honda Unicorn
- Dated looks
- Honda hasn’t provided the start-stop function or a silent starter
- Commands a considerable premium over the BS4-compliant version
TVS Apache RTR 160 4V
- The brakes could have been better
- Narrower rear tyre as compared to its rivals

Honda Unicorn Vs TVS Apache RTR 160 4V Comparison FAQs
The Honda Unicorn is cheaper than TVS Apache RTR 160 4V by Rs. 15,070.
For the STD version, 162.7 cc Petrol engine of Unicorn produces 12.91 PS @ 7500 rpm of power and 14 Nm @ 5500 rpm of torque. Whereas for the Front Disc, Rear Drum version, 159.7 cc Petrol engine of Apache RTR 160 4V produces 17.55 PS @ 9250 rpm of power and 14.73 Nm @ 7500 rpm of torque
